Output a51ece33eef49820457fd7825131de5dca3dfe3f30c064582bcbaecd483f3634:1

value
21669485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 294963c203636b81ff8405cc9e4e317a6d892a72 OP_EQUAL
address
MBfTrVvhY4qivEVChLFXvLfqGtcpraTPW6
transaction
a51ece33eef49820457fd7825131de5dca3dfe3f30c064582bcbaecd483f3634
spent
true